- justanicoleJun 17, 2021 · 5 years agoThe current regulatory environment for cryptocurrencies in Brazil is still evolving. The government has taken steps to regulate the use and trading of cryptocurrencies, but there is no specific legislation that addresses the issue comprehensively. The main regulatory body in Brazil, the Central Bank of Brazil, has issued warnings about the risks associated with cryptocurrencies and has stated that they are not considered legal tender. However, there are no laws that explicitly prohibit the use or trading of cryptocurrencies. As for taxation, the Brazilian tax authorities have classified cryptocurrencies as assets, and transactions involving cryptocurrencies are subject to capital gains tax. It's important for individuals and businesses involved in cryptocurrency transactions to comply with the tax regulations and report their transactions accordingly.
- ahmedwpSep 10, 2020 · 6 years agoThe regulatory environment for cryptocurrencies in Brazil can be described as a work in progress. While there is no specific legislation that governs cryptocurrencies, the government has shown interest in regulating the industry to protect investors and prevent money laundering and fraud. The Brazilian Securities and Exchange Commission (CVM) has issued guidelines stating that some cryptocurrency offerings may be considered securities and subject to securities regulations. Additionally, the government is working on a bill that aims to regulate cryptocurrencies and establish a legal framework for their use and trading. It's important for individuals and businesses in Brazil to stay updated on the latest developments in the regulatory landscape and comply with any new regulations that may be introduced.
